Postby Booney » Wed Apr 23, 2014 1:25 pm

Was going to start a thread on this, figured there would be little interest.

Leapai is a powerhouse and will cause damage if he can get inside the massive reach ( 15cm ) advantage of Klitschko. Klitschko will also want to move around and try to wear Leapai down, if Leapai can spend some time up on the ropes, he might just do enough with body shots. If it's stand and deliver, he'll get walloped.
